About AMA Library
The AMA Library is housed at AMA complex and primarily serves the needs of the existing members, Faculty & Staff of AMA. It is a special library on Management.
Our mission is to facilitate current, global and relevant information by identifying, acquiring, organizing and retrieving information in print & digital formats to serve the information needs of the members, faculty, staff, researchers and students of AMA to meet their teaching, research, consulting, training and learning requirements. AMA Library has also extended its facility to Research students undergoing Ph.D. and Research Studies.
AMA library is fully computerized and all housekeeping operations are automated using state-of-the-art library management systems.

OUR COLLECTION
BOOKS: AMA library is a special library on management. It has a collection of 18,500 books, The core area is management and its auxiliary subjects. Apart from this we have a good collection of books on self development Indian economy, industries. We have maintained a valuable collection of books on WTO, International Trade, Tourism and Healthcare.
PERIODICALS: AMA Library is subscribing to 95 magazines and journals.
ARTICLES/NEWSPAPER CLIPPINGS: Library subscribes to 14 newspapers, and all important news items are classified for reference into 115 different subjects headings. This is a very valuable source of information.
REFERENCE BOOKS: There is an updated collection of trade directories on exports, industries, pharma and chemical, fertilizer, ports, advertising, plastics, Tourism, Indian economy, education, insurance, Banking, dictionaries etc.
LANGUAGE LEARNING: Language learning facility is provided through available reference books. The languages included are English, French, German, Chinese, Japanese, Spanish, Business English and Russian.
PROJECTS: Library has a collection of project reports done by previous AMA Diploma students. These projects are for reference and cannot be issued or photocopied.
ELECTRONIC RESOURCES: Moving with the changing times AMA Library has facilitated E- Databases for the benefit of its members. These databases include open databases such as Trade Portal of India and other resources.

Library Catalogue:
The Library stock is classified using the Dewey Decimal Classification Scheme. The Online Public Access Catalog (OPAC) provides users with a listing of all material available in the Library. It allows searches by keywords, or through several access points like author, title, subject, and class number. In addition to identifying the availability of a book, the OPAC also indicates whether the book is presently available or issued and its due date. Members can use the OPAC for reservation and suggestion also.
